### **2. Quality Assessment**
The biggest concern with clearance sales is whether the materials are high-grade or just leftover stock. Some clearance items may include slightly imperfect feathers or older threads, but if the defects are minor, they can still be functional.

– **Feathers & Fur:** Check for brittleness or discoloration.
– **Threads & Wires:** Ensure they aren’t frayed or weak.
– **Hooks & Beads:** Must be rust-free and properly sized.
